Just below the current indicator, there is the remaining hour indicator calculated
according to the percent voltage of the battery and the average of the current
drawn. It is recalculated approximately every one minute according to the per-
cent voltage of the battery and the current average amount of current drawn.
As the amount of current drawn per minute increases, the remaining hours
available decrease, and as the current drawn decreases, the remaining hours
available increase. The electrical page is shown in the image below. The solar
voltage is shown on the left side of the screen.
1.5 Settings Sheet
The settings page is accessed by clicking the button on the main page that says
“Settings”. In the upper left part of the settings page, there are time and date
information, respectively, and a group of buttons to set this information. There
are two buttons, plus and minus, for each digital of the time and date. These
buttons are located above and below the relevant digital. It can be brought to
the desired value by using the digital plus and minus buttons to be adjusted. In
the upper right part of the screen, the battery capacity of the caravan is shown.
The user cannot interfere with the battery capacity. If users with a single battery
increase their battery capacity later, they must increase their battery capacity as
a technical service from Crawler, otherwise wrong results will be obtained in the
values calculated on the electrical sheet. The settings page is shown in the image
below.
On the lower part of the screen, there is a slider where we can adjust the brigh-
tness of the screen. This slider can be moved to the desired value by sliding the
slider to the right and left.
